The Vendor is required to provide strategic planning consultant services for include:
1. Assess internal effectiveness
• This assessment will be initiated with a survey distributed to all users.
• The results of the survey will serve as a basis for a facilitated session in which the committee will develop a "first draft" set of objectives designed to maintain or improve existing products or services, add new ones, or replace existing ones that no longer satisfy member requirements.
2. Scan the environment
• The environment scan is to identify the opportunities and threats which the fund faces over the next three years.
3. Assess the market
• This step is to assess the strengths and weaknesses of fund competitors
4. Establish goals and action plans
• This step is to identify the three-year goals that will guide fund operations.
5. Written communications
• Prepare written materials for use in the fund annual report, newsletters, and other work products as directed by the fund.
• To complete this work, the service provider may identify topics for inclusion in various fund publications, conduct research and interviews, and prepare articles suitable for publication.
• This work will be conducted in collaboration with other service providers as directed by the fund.
